In addition to private counseling, patients in rehabilitation frequently participate in group therapy.
This permits them to form relationships and to have fellowship with one another. These close individual bonds aid clients on their road to healing. Patients in drug rehab learn to recognize situations that might trigger substance abuse. These triggers could be psychological, physical, part of relationships, or just part of their typical regimens.
When clients discover to recognize drug abuse triggers, they find out the abilities needed to manage them. Therapists and doctors in drug rehab treatment centers work with each client to come up with a personalized set of coping abilities that the patient can utilize to avoid him or her from relying on drugs.

Find out more Medications are utilized for 2 various reasonsto handle acute withdrawal symptoms and cravings and to keep abstinence once withdrawal has actually solved.
In some circumstances, as soon as you achieve medical stability and are drug-free, you may start a program of maintenance medications. Only specific dependencies can be treated with medication. These include opioids, such as heroin and prescription pain relievers, and alcohol. The commonly-used medications consist of:1,2,3 Methadone: A complete opioid agonist that minimizes heroin and prescription painkiller cravings and helps to promote long-lasting sobriety.
This medication also reduces cravings associated with opioids. The addition of naloxone prevents abuse of buprenorphine. Naltrexone: This medication obstructs the impacts of opioids in the brain, negating the gratifying and enjoyable feelings related to opioid abuse. This assists to deter opioid use. Naltrexone can likewise be used to treat alcohol reliance.
Disulfiram: This medication causes you to experience extremely undesirable symptoms, such as queasiness and heart palpitations, if you take in alcohol while taking the medication. Medications are most efficient if they are integrated with behavior modification to produce a whole-person, comprehensive technique to addiction treatment. This mix is described as medication-assisted treatment (MAT).
